Kemas Kini Terakhir: 17 Nov, 2025

AVIF vs WebP: Format Mana Menyediakan Prestasi Lebih Baik untuk Aplikasi Web Moden?

Dalam usaha berterusan untuk mencapai web yang lebih pantas dan menarik, setiap kilobait penting. Imej sering menjadi aset paling berat pada halaman, menjadikan pilihan format keputusan prestasi yang kritikal. Selama bertahun‑tahun, WebP telah menjadi format moden pilihan, dipromosikan oleh Google kerana kompresi yang mengagumkan. Tetapi pesaing baru yang kuat telah memasuki arena: AVIF.

Soalan yang ada dalam fikiran setiap pembangun dan pemilik laman ialah: AVIF vs. WebP, yang mana harus saya gunakan?

Ini bukan sekadar perdebatan teknikal; ia adalah keputusan yang secara langsung mempengaruhi Core Web Vitals, pengalaman pengguna, dan SEO anda. Enjin carian seperti Google mengutamakan laman yang dimuatkan dengan cepat, dan memilih format imej yang tepat adalah langkah asas. Mari kita selami kedua‑dua format ini, bandingkan secara langsung, dan sediakan strategi yang jelas serta boleh dilaksanakan untuk aplikasi web moden anda.

Apa itu WebP?

Created by Google and released in 2010, WebP is an image format designed to create smaller, richer images that make the web faster. It uses predictive coding (similar to the VP8 video codec) to encode an image, resulting in both lossless and lossy compression that is significantly more efficient than older formats like JPEG and PNG.

Ciri-ciri Utama WebP:

  • Kompresi Unggul: Secara konsisten menghasilkan fail 25‑35% lebih kecil berbanding JPEG yang setara dengan kehilangan kualiti yang minima.
  • Kebolehsuaian: Menyokong kedua‑dua kompresi lossy (seperti JPEG) dan lossless (seperti PNG).
  • Saluran Alfa (Ketelusan): Menyokong ketelusan dengan kompresi lossy, sesuatu yang PNG hanya boleh lakukan secara lossless (menyebabkan fail yang sangat besar).
  • Animasi: Boleh menggantikan GIF animasi dengan saiz fail yang jauh lebih kecil.

For a decade, WebP has been the undisputed king of web performance, offering a “one format to rule them all” solution.

Apa itu AVIF?

AVIF (AV1 Image File Format) is a relatively newer, open-source image format that leverages the power of the AV1 codec, developed by the Alliance for Open Media (AOMedia)—a consortium including Google, Apple, Microsoft, Mozilla, and Netflix. It represents the next generation of image compression.

Ciri-ciri Utama AVIF:

  • Kompresi Revolusioner: Ini adalah ciri utama AVIF. Ia dapat menghasilkan fail 30‑50% lebih kecil berbanding WebP pada kualiti visual yang sama.
  • Kesetaraan Ciri Penuh: Seperti WebP, ia menyokong lossy, lossless, ketelusan, dan animasi.
  • Sokongan Ciri Moden: AVIF melangkah lebih jauh dengan menyokong ciri-ciri moden seperti:
    • Julat Dinamik Tinggi (HDR)
    • Gamut Warna Luas (WCG)
    • Kedalaman warna 10‑bit dan 12‑bit (menyebabkan gradien lebih halus dan mengurangkan artifak jalur warna).

AVIF was designed from the ground up to be the successor to all existing formats, including WebP.

Perbandingan Langsung: Memecahkan Faktor-faktor Utama

1. Kecekapan Kompresi & Saiz Fail

  • AVIF: Pemenang Jelas. Dalam hampir semua ujian, AVIF menunjukkan kelebihan saiz fail yang ketara berbanding WebP pada tetapan kualiti yang setara. Kami bercakap tentang pengurangan 20‑50% berbanding WebP, dan lebih banyak lagi berbanding JPEG. Ini disebabkan teknik kompresi lanjutan codec AV1, yang mengendalikan gradien, tekstur, dan warna yang kompleks dengan lebih cekap.
  • WebP: Masih sangat baik dan peningkatan besar berbanding JPEG/PNG, tetapi secara konsisten menghasilkan fail yang lebih besar daripada AVIF apabila menargetkan kualiti visual yang sama.

Keputusan: AVIF untuk penjimatan saiz fail yang tiada tandingan.

2. Kualiti Imej & Ciri-ciri

  • AVIF: Cemerlang dalam memelihara perincian, terutama dalam adegan kompleks. Ia menyokong:
    • Kedalaman Bit Tinggi: Hingga 12-bit warna, membolehkan lebih 68 bilion warna (sokongan HDR).
    • Format Warna Superior: Sokongan cemerlang untuk subsampling 4:4:4 (tiada pemampatan warna), yang bagus untuk grafik dengan teks tajam dan garisan.
    • Kompresi Lanjutan: Mengendalikan blok dan artifak jauh lebih baik daripada WebP, terutama pada saiz fail yang sangat rendah.
  • WebP: Memberi kualiti yang sangat baik dan merupakan lonjakan besar berbanding JPEG. Walau bagaimanapun, ia kadang‑kala menghadapi kesukaran dengan tepi tajam dan perincian halus, berpotensi menghasilkan kabur atau “smudging” dalam kawasan kompleks apabila dimampatkan secara agresif. Ia menyokong set ciri yang lebih terhad berbanding AVIF.

Keputusan: AVIF untuk pemeliharaan perincian yang lebih baik dan sokongan ciri lanjutan (seperti HDR).

3. Sokongan Pelayar & Platform

  • WebP: Pilihan Matang & Selamat. WebP menikmati sokongan cemerlang di semua pelayar moden. Ia disokong secara asli dalam Chrome, Firefox, Edge, dan Opera selama bertahun‑tahun. Dengan Safari 14 (dikeluarkan pada 2020), Apple akhirnya menyertai parti, menjadikan WebP format moden yang benar‑benar universal.
  • AVIF: Berkembang Pantas, Tetapi Belum Universal. Sokongan untuk AVIF berkembang dengan cepat tetapi belum seluas WebP.
    • Disokong: Chrome (85+), Firefox (93+), Opera (71+).
    • Baru Ditambah: Safari (macOS Monterey & iOS 16+).
    • Tidak Disokong: Versi lama Safari dan Internet Explorer.

Keputusan: WebP untuk sokongan hampir universal dan kestabilan.

4. Prestasi & Kelajuan Penyahkodan

  • WebP: Sangat Dioptimumkan. Selepas lebih satu dekad, penyahkodan WebP sangat dioptimumkan dan sangat pantas pada semua peranti, termasuk telefon pintar berkuasa rendah.
  • AVIF: Pertukaran. Kompresi lanjutan yang menjadikan fail AVIF begitu kecil datang dengan kos pengiraan. Penyahkodan imej AVIF lebih intensif CPU berbanding WebP. Walaupun ini tidak ketara pada CPU desktop moden, ia boleh menyebabkan masa penyahkodan lebih lama (dan “Total Blocking Time” lebih tinggi) pada peranti mudah alih berkuasa rendah. Ini merupakan pertimbangan penting untuk aplikasi yang memerlukan prestasi kritikal.

Keputusan: WebP untuk penyahkodan yang lebih cepat dan lebih cekap, terutama pada perkakasan yang kurang berkuasa.

5. Sokongan Animasi

  • Kedua‑dua format menyokong animasi. WebP Animasi (sering dipanggil WebP Animation) dan AVIF Animasi kedua‑dua memberikan kompresi dan kualiti jauh lebih baik berbanding GIF, menyokong warna RGB 24-bit dan ketelusan alfa.
  • AVIF biasanya menghasilkan fail animasi yang lebih kecil dengan kualiti lebih baik, tetapi beban penyahkodan yang sama seperti yang disebutkan di atas tetap ada.

Keputusan: Sedikit kelebihan kepada AVIF untuk kompresi, tetapi pertimbangkan beban penyahkodan.

Jadual Ringkasan: AVIF vs. WebP Secara Sekilas

No.CiriAVIFWebPPemenang
1Saiz FailSangat KecilKecilAVIF
2Kualiti ImejCemerlang, Sokongan HDRSangat BaikAVIF
3Sokongan PelayarBaik & BerkembangCemerlang & UniversalWebP
4Kelajuan PenyahkodanLebih Perlahan (Intensif CPU)Lebih Cepat (Sangat Dioptimumkan)WebP
5AnimasiKompresi CemerlangKompresi Sangat BaikAVIF (Sedikit)

Panduan Praktikal: Mana Yang Harus Anda Gunakan Hari Ini?

Jadi, dengan semua maklumat ini, apa keputusan yang tepat? Jawapannya, seperti biasa dalam pembangunan web, ialah: ia bergantung.

Gunakan AVIF sebagai format utama jika:

  • Sasaran audiens anda kebanyakannya menggunakan pelayar moden (Chrome, Firefox, Safari 16+, Edge).
  • Anda menyajikan kandungan berimej berat (contoh: portfolio fotografi, laman seni, galeri) di mana penjimatan saiz fail paling berkesan.
  • Prestasi adalah keutamaan utama anda dan anda boleh menanggung sedikit beban CPU pada peranti rendah untuk penjimatan jalur lebar yang besar.
  • Anda mempunyai strategi fallback yang kukuh.

Gunakan WebP sebagai format utama jika:

  • Anda memerlukan keserasian maksimum dan tidak boleh mengambil risiko gambar rosak.
  • Audiens anda termasuk sejumlah besar pengguna pada peranti atau pelayar lama (contoh: iPhone lama, Safari pra‑2022).
  • Anda membina aplikasi web yang sangat interaktif di mana meminimumkan kerja pada thread utama (masa penyahkodan) adalah kritikal.
  • Anda mahukan penyelesaian “set and forget” yang berfungsi di mana‑mana.

Kesimpulan: Masa Depan adalah Pantas, dan Ia AVIF

Walaupun WebP membuka jalan dan tetap menjadi kuda kerja yang boleh diandalkan, AVIF jelas menjadi pemenang untuk prestasi web mentah. Teknologi kompresi yang lebih unggul menghasilkan fail lebih kecil, penggunaan jalur lebar yang lebih rendah, dan—yang paling penting—Largest Contentful Paint (LCP) yang lebih cepat.

Untuk aplikasi web moden yang terobsesi dengan kelajuan, soalan bukan lagi “perlukah anda mengadopsi AVIF?”, tetapi “bagaimana?”. Dengan menggunakan tag <picture> untuk menyediakan AVIF dengan fallback WebP, anda dapat memastikan pengalaman paling cepat kepada setiap pengguna, setiap masa.

Soalan Lazim

Q1: Format imej mana yang memberikan kompresi lebih baik, AVIF atau WebP?
A: AVIF secara konsisten memberikan kompresi yang lebih baik, selalunya menghasilkan fail 20‑50% lebih kecil berbanding WebP pada kualiti yang sama.

Q2: Adakah AVIF disokong dalam semua pelayar utama kini?
A: Sokongan AVIF berkembang dengan pantas dan kini ada dalam semua pelayar utama, walaupun belum seluas WebP.

Q3: Apakah kelemahan utama menggunakan format AVIF?
A: Kelemahan utama ialah penyahkodan AVIF lebih intensif CPU, yang boleh menyebabkan rendering imej lebih perlahan pada peranti berkuasa rendah.

Q4: Patutkah saya menggantikan WebP sepenuhnya dengan AVIF di laman web saya?
A: Tidak semestinya; amalan terbaik ialah menyajikan kedua‑dua format menggunakan elemen HTML <picture> supaya pelayar boleh memilih yang disokong.

Q5: Format mana yang lebih baik untuk imej animasi, AVIF atau WebP?
A: AVIF animasi biasanya memberikan kompresi dan kualiti yang lebih baik berbanding WebP animasi, menjadikannya pengganti GIF yang lebih unggul.

Lihat Juga